STRUCTURE, GOVERNANCE & MANAGEMENT:
Objective:
To advance the Muslim religion in the local area for the benefit of the public through the holding of prayer meetings, lectures producing and/or distributing literature on Islam to enlighten others about the Islamic religion in accordance with the teachings of the Qur’an the Sunnah.
Governance & Management:
Trustees are responsible for management and administration. The existing trustees are responsible for recruiting of the new trustees but in doing so the trustees seek the views and recommendation from others community members.
Risk Management:
Trustees have moral and legal obligation to exercise their duties in delicate care and skills by identifies potential threats of charity objectives and mitigate those threat appropriate and proportional.
Area of Operations:
Coventry Iqra Trust operates within England and Wales.
Volunteers:
Volunteers are valuable input for achieving organization objective. 5 active members are actively for charity related activities.
Public benefit:
The trustees frequently review the activities of the charity to ensure that they continue to reflect the objectives and aims of the charity and provide an overall benefit to the public.

ACHIEVEMENT & PERFORMANCE
The purposes of the charity as set out in its governing document are to advancement of the faith and the religious practices of Islam. The advancement of education for the public benefit including intensive teachings of religion of Islam to youngsters, youths and adults. This is first Annual return since organization move from Unincorporated Charity status to Charitable Incorporated.
-
a) By Grace of Allah, charity manage to achieve the primary objective of having a center where youngsters will have an opportunity of learning religious of their forefathers. A center with all features required to furnishing today Islamic needs.
-
b) Charity proud for their work to take care upbringing our children to adhere with Islamic values and principles. Consequently, this motive will pilot to become a law abide citizen.
-
c) The charity has taken a led in rehabilitation of misbehavior youngsters and try reintegration into the community. In addition, we have been worked with statutory bodies such as West Midlands Police in combatting the effects of radicalization.
-
d) Trustees along with other members of community have been working hard to raising fund in order to purchases property which will facilitate to enhancing community objective. Hopefully the first phase will be completed earlier next year 2018.
-
e) Organization provides counselling service provision for the wider community which has identified a myriad of social ills affecting the communities which have been and are being dealt with.
-
f) Engage with youth and youngsters in bringing communities together through the medium of sport.
-
g) We have been offering free of charges education to non-Muslims to unlocking their misconception on Islam.
-
h) For the coming year the Community aims to introduce a bespoke women's service catering for the diverse needs of women, an 'open circle' project designed to engage youth with the sensitive topics of the day and is working with another charity.
-
i) Nevertheless, in coming days we intend to offer help and support to our children on their curriculum education.

1. Accounting policies
Statement of compliance
The financial statements have been prepared in accordance with Accounting and Reporting by Charities: Statement of Recommended Practice applicable to charities preparing their accounts in accordance with the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land (FRS 102) (effective 1 January 2015) - (Charities SORP (FRS 102)), the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land (FRS 102) and the Charities Act 2011.
Basis of preparation
COVENTRY IQRA TRUST (UK) meets the definition of a public benefit Entity under FRS 102. Assets and liabilities are initially recognized at historical cost or transaction value unless otherwise stated in the relevant accounting policy notes.
Exemption from preparing a cash flow statement
The charity opted to early adopt Bulletin 1 published on 2 February 2016 and have therefore not included a cash flow statement in these financial statements.
Going concern
The trustees consider that there are no material uncertainties about the charity's ability to continue as a going concern.
Income and endowments
Voluntary income including donations, gifts, legacies and grants that provide core funding or are of a general nature is recognized when the charity has entitlement to the income, it is probable that the income will be received and the amount can be measured with sufficient reliability.
Gifts in kind
Gifts in kind are recognized in different ways dependent on how they are used by the charity: (i) Those donated for resale produce income when they are sold. They are valued at the amount actually realized.
(ii) Those donated for onward transmission to beneficiaries are included in the Statement of Financial Activities as incoming resources and resources expended when they are distributed. They are valued at the amount the charity would have had to pay to acquire them.
(iii) Those donated for use by the charity itself are included when receivable. They are valued at the amount the charity would have had to pay to acquire them.
Expenditure
All expenditure is recognized once there is a legal or constructive obligation to that expenditure, itis probable settlement is required, and the amount can be measured reliably. All costs are allocated to the applicable expenditure heading those aggregate similar costs to that category. Where costs cannot be directly attributed to particular headings, they have been allocated on a basis consistent with the use of resources, with central staff costs allocated on the basis of time

Raising funds
These are costs incurred in attracting voluntary income, the management of investments and those incurred in trading activities that raise funds.
Charitable activities
Charitable expenditure comprises those costs incurred by the charity in the delivery of its activities and services for its beneficiaries. It includes both costs that can be allocated directly to such activities and those costs of an indirect nature necessary to support them.
Support costs
Support costs include central functions and have been allocated to activity cost categories on a basis consistent with the use of resources, for example, allocating property costs by floor areas, or per capita, staff costs by the time spent and other costs by their usage.
Governance costs
These include the costs attributable to the charity’s compliance with constitutional and statutory requirements, including audit, strategic management and trustees’ meetings and reimbursed expenses.
Taxation
The charity is considered to pass the tests set out in Paragraph 1 Schedule 6 of the Finance Act 2010 and therefore it meets the definition of a charitable company for UK corporation tax purposes. Accordingly, the charity is potentially exempt from taxation in respect of income or capital gains received within categories covered by Chapter 3 Part 11 of the Corporation Tax Act 2010 or Section 256 of the Taxation of Chargeable Gains Act 1992, to the extent that such income or gains are applied exclusively to charitable purposes.
Tangible fixed assets
Individual fixed assets costing £500.00 or more are initially recorded at cost, less any subsequent accumulated depreciation and subsequent accumulated impairment losses.
Depreciation and amortization
Depreciation is provided on tangible fixed assets so as to write off the cost or valuation, less any estimated residual value, over their expected useful economic life as follows:
Asset class Depreciation method and rate Fixtures and Fittings Straight line - 33.33%

Cash and cash equivalents
Cash and cash equivalents comprise cash on hand and call deposits, and other short-term highly liquid investments that are readily convertible to a known amount of cash and are subject to an insignificant risk of change in value.
Borrowings
Interest-bearing borrowings are initially recorded at fair value, net of transaction costs. Interest-bearing borrowings are subsequently carried at amortized cost, with the difference between the proceeds, net of transaction costs, and the amount due on redemption being recognized as charge to the Statement of Financial Activities over the period of the relevant borrowing. Interest expense is recognized on the basis of the effective interest method and is included in interest payable and similar charges.
Borrowings are classified as current liabilities unless the charity has an unconditional right to defer settlement of the liability for at least twelve months after the reporting date.
Fund structure
Unrestricted income funds are general funds that are available for use at the trustees’ discretion in furtherance of the objectives of the charity. Restricted income funds are those donated for use in a particular area or for specific purposes, the use of which is restricted to that area or purpose.
Financial instruments
Classification
Financial assets and financial liabilities are recognized when the charity becomes a party to the Contractual provisions of the instrument.
Financial liabilities and equity instruments are classified according to the substance of the Contractual arrangements entered. An equity instrument is any contract that evidences a Residual interest in the assets of the charity after deducting all its liabilities.
